Waldtann
Waldtann is a village in Kreßberg, Schwäbisch Hall, Baden-Württemberg and has about 3,980 residents. Waldtann is situated nearby to the hamlet Asbach, as well as near the locality Auf den Wäldern.| Tap on a place to explore it |

St. John’s Church, Leukershausen
Church
Photo: ArchHistory1, CC BY-SA 4.0.
St. John's Church is a historic Lutheran church in the village of Leukershausen, Schwäbisch Hall in Baden-Württemberg, Germany. St. John’s Church, Leukershausen is situated 3½ km north of Waldtann.
